The United National Party (UNP) has already finalised its nomination lists of candidates in view of the upcoming local authorities’ elections, a party official said yesterday.
Highways and Higher Education Minister Lakshman Kiriella told the Daily Mirror that the party found enough and more people to contest at the election.
“We have finalised our lists. They have been approved by the party headquarters as well,” he said.
The elections will be conducted on a date towards the end of January. The Elections Commission will start accepting nominations from political parties and the independent groups during the week starting December 11.
There are 341 local bodies including the ones carved out for the first time. (Kelum Bandara)
